opinions on my bumper?

So I had a beer or 2 and stared at my bumper tonight. I decided that I had to move it up higher. I was able to move it up 2.5" so that now the top of the bumper is above the valance. It doesn't sound like much but it looks much better.
It wasn't too bad with the aid of a plasma cutter. It cuts apart faster than it goes together. Had to trim the frame horns a little and cut down the width of the winch cradle so it will fit in between the frame rails.
Now I can add the brush bar and maybe some gussets under the wings for looks?
